Choosing a Deferred Exchange Advisor vs. Firm: Understanding the Difference

Deciding whether to work with a 1031 Exchange advisor or a company can be a challenging selection. A consultant is typically an expert who provides advice and facilitates the transaction process. They often act as the “Qualified Intermediary’s” liaison, although they may or may not actually *be* the QI. They may charge a charge based on the value of the real estate. Conversely, a company is a more substantial entity, often with a group of professionals, handling multiple 1031 Exchanges simultaneously. Companies may offer a wider variety of solutions and potentially more resources, but their rates might be structured differently, perhaps including administrative costs. Consider your requirements and the scope of the venture; a simpler exchange might be appropriate for a professional, while a more complex situation might warrant the experience of a firm.

Choosing a Delayed Swap Provider: The Due Diligence Checklist

Picking the right 1031 swap group is crucial for a successful transaction. Avoid rushing the selection ; instead, undertake thorough due diligence . Begin by researching possible candidates online, checking their licenses with the IRS and the locality they function in. Obtain references and actually speak with past clients to understand their history . Pay close attention to their costs, record-keeping methods , and the amount of investor assistance they furnish. Lastly , confirm they have adequate insurance and error protection .
